Dr. Sarah Georgin is a project lead on the Strategic Foresight Team, a newly established team within the Center for Space Policy and Strategy (CSPS) at The Aerospace Corporation. The team’s focus is on transforming the space and national security enterprise through application of disciplined methods to enhance decisionmaking amid uncertainty. In her role, Georgin leads projects on strategy, innovation, foresight, and policy across a range of direct customer sets and external engagement opportunities through CSPS. Previously, Georgin held a position in the Electric Propulsion Laboratory, where she focused on diagnostic development for low-temperature plasma physics.

Prior to joining Aerospace, Georgin held a role in Raytheon’s corporate venture capital investing branch, specializing in pre-Series A defense technology investing. Before that, Georgin worked with McKinsey & Company as a special consultant in the aerospace and defense practice, primarily working on strategy and corporate finance. During her time at McKinsey, she also led the development of analytics modeling/forecasting for the commercial space industry.

Georgin has more than 20 technical publications to her credit, including several featured articles in peer-reviewed journals.

Georgin earned a bachelor’s degree in astronautical engineering from the University of Southern California, and a master’s degree and a doctorate in aerospace engineering (with a specialty in electric propulsion and plasma physics) from the University of Michigan. During her graduate career, Georgin was named a NASA Space Technology Research fellow and a Zonta International Amelia Earhart fellow.

Georgin is the recipient of the Orville and Wilbur Wright Graduate Award from the American Institute for Aeronautics and Astronautics.
